Travel
Airport: Toulouse and Rodez airports are both about a 1 hr drive from Cordes. Rodez is served by Ryanair from Stansted. Toulouse has flights from several UK airports with British Airways, Easyjet, BMI and others. Driving down from Calais takes about 10-11 hours in one hit, a distance of about 600 miles. A stop-off halfway down makes a nice journey and introduces additional sights and pleasures.
Distances
We are half-way up the hill of Cordes village, equidistant from the top, the Haut Ville, and the bottom, the Bas Ville. Each are about 300 yards away. Albi is the nearest town/city, about 20km away by road. Other towns include Gaillac (20km) and St Antonin (22km). Toulouse is about an hour away by car, around 80km (or 1hr by local train too!).

In the Bas Ville there are a couple of everyday supermarkets, three banks, two bakers, a butchers a bar and a couple of restaurants. There are plenty of things to do around Cordes, including canoeing and rock climbing, walking, visiting vineyards, cafes and bars and sampling the local delicacies: foie gras, cassoulet, preserved duck and goose, pink garlic, the local wines! Further afield are the Tarn Gorges, the deepest gorges in Europe with some stunning caves, also the caves of Roquefort Cheese, the Cathar villages of Carcassonne and Mont Segur.

Why the owner chose a home in this location
We bought the house on impulse. We fell in love with the area, the history and charm of the village, the friendly local people and the quaint rural feel to the place. It feels like rural Britain of 50 years ago.
In Summer the village is visited by many tourists but there is never a feeling of crowds or excessive traffic, and the souvenir shops are eclectic and charming, never tacky. There is a gentle buzz to the village particularly in July and August when there are several festivals in the Haut Ville. The main festival is the 2-day Medieval Festival around 14th July, where everyone is encouraged to dress up in costume. Great fun.
